About Rhino Health

AI has not achieved its full potential in healthcare. Rhino Health aims to fix that. Today, AI developers face tremendous hurdles in training their models on sufficiently large & diverse datasets because of privacy concerns. The Rhino Federated Computing Platform (FCP) unlocks healthcare data collaborations by allowing developers to train their models on data without ever taking possession of that data.


Rhino Health offers healthcare organizations and data scientists an end-to-end distributed computing platform, which enables data collaboration while protecting patient data privacy. The FCP uses edge computing and federated learning, leaving data at rest at each site, thus lowering the barrier to wider adoption of AI in healthcare and making multi-site collaboration seamless. Users can tap into a network of over a dozen leading medical centers around the world, centrally performing data pre-processing, harmonization, model training & validation, and results analysis with no data ever leaving any medical center’s firewall. The FCP is being used in a variety of data modalities such as medical imaging, medical notes, histopathology, genomics, and proteomics.


The company is headquartered in Boston, with an R&D center in Tel Aviv.
